Thomas Doyle - 'The Diary and Correspondence of the Second Earl of Clarendon 1686-89'.
T
13:04Thomas DoyleGUEST
The Suir Estuary from Waterford, Passage East, and Duncannon was a very noble one, not inferior to the Thames, very large and beautiful.
T
13:12Thomas DoyleGUEST
Predictably perhaps, Protestant-dominated Bandon was a very pretty town, as was Clonmel, while Thomastown, County Kilkenny, was a very fine place, a fact he diplomatically attributed to, uh, fifteen years of development by Ormond's Catholic half-brother, Captain George Matthew.
T
13:29Thomas DoyleGUEST
Much emphasis has been placed rightly on Clarendon's antagonistic relationship with Tyrconnell, though the paucity of Tyrconnell's own surviving correspondence means we have a very one-sided account of his and Clarendon's much-- Clarendon's fraught mutual dealings.
T
13:44Thomas DoyleGUEST
Nor does our time today allow for us to allo-- uh, consider Clarendon's account of their relationship in any detail.
